The Art of Proportional Play: Cropped Animal Print Tops
The cropped top is the most common and accessible form of this trend. It’s a powerful piece that can single-handedly elevate a simple outfit. The secret to its success is balancing the exposed skin and the bold pattern with the right bottom and outerwear.
High-Waisted Harmony
The most foolproof method for styling a cropped animal print top is with a high-waisted bottom. This combination creates a flattering hourglass silhouette, visually elongating your legs while defining your waist. The high-waisted piece acts as a clean, solid canvas that allows the cropped top to shine without overwhelming the look.
- Concrete Example: The Everyday Edge. Pair a classic leopard print cropped tee with high-waisted, distressed mom jeans in a light or medium wash. Ground the look with a pair of chunky white sneakers and a sleek leather backpack. The casual denim and sneakers balance the fierce print, creating a look that’s perfect for a weekend brunch or a casual day out. For a touch of polish, add a delicate gold chain necklace.
-
Concrete Example: The Office-Appropriate Rebel. Take a cropped animal print blouse (think a button-up or a structured tank) and tuck it into a pair of high-waisted, wide-leg trousers in a neutral shade like black, navy, or camel. Complete the ensemble with pointed-toe pumps and a structured tote bag. The tailored trousers and professional accessories temper the print, making it suitable for a creative office environment. A slim-fitting blazer can be layered over the top for a more formal feel.
Layering for Impact
Cropped tops are excellent for layering, allowing you to control the amount of skin and print on display. This technique adds depth and complexity to your outfit, making it appear more thoughtful and styled.
- Concrete Example: The Subtle Statement. Wear a cropped zebra print camisole under a slightly oversized, unbuttoned white linen shirt. Pair this with high-waisted denim shorts or a maxi skirt. The linen shirt provides a soft, breezy contrast to the bold stripes, and you can tie the shirt at the waist for added shape. Accessorize with simple sandals and a woven tote for a perfect summer look.
-
Concrete Example: The Urban Explorer. Layer a cropped cheetah print long-sleeve top under a black leather biker jacket. The jacket’s structure and edginess complement the animal print perfectly. Finish with black skinny jeans and ankle boots. This creates a powerful, monochrome-adjacent look where the animal print is a flash of texture and pattern against the dark, sleek backdrop.
Skirts and Shorts: The Cropped Animal Print Bottom
Moving beyond tops, cropped animal print bottoms offer a different kind of styling opportunity. They are a statement piece in themselves, so the key is to pair them with solid, minimalist tops to maintain balance and prevent visual chaos. The “cropped” aspect here refers to a shorter length, like a mini skirt or shorts, which naturally balances the bold pattern.
Mini Skirts: The Playful Predator
A cropped animal print mini skirt is a quintessential party piece, but it can be styled for more casual settings as well. The shorter hemline gives the look a youthful, energetic feel.
- Concrete Example: The Evening Out. Pair a high-waisted snakeskin print mini skirt with a sleek, black bodysuit or a simple, form-fitting black turtleneck. The all-black top provides a seamless canvas that lets the skirt take center stage. Elevate the look with black strappy heels, a clutch, and a pair of statement earrings. The result is sophisticated, sexy, and modern.
-
Concrete Example: The Festival Vibe. Combine a leopard print mini skirt with a vintage band tee tied in a knot at the waist. Add a pair of black combat boots or platform sneakers for comfort and edge. Layer with a denim jacket and accessorize with a crossbody bag and sunglasses. This look is effortless, cool, and perfectly suited for a concert or a festival.
Shorts: The Cool Cat
Cropped animal print shorts, whether tailored or distressed, are a fantastic way to introduce the pattern into your summer wardrobe. They’re a more casual, laid-back alternative to a skirt.
- Concrete Example: The Effortless Summer. Wear a pair of high-waisted tiger print shorts with a simple white ribbed tank top. Choose a tank with a slightly relaxed fit to create a breezy silhouette. Style with flat sandals, a straw hat, and a pair of oversized sunglasses. This is the ultimate “thrown-on-and-go” outfit that still looks incredibly put-together.
-
Concrete Example: The Transitional Twist. As the weather cools, pair animal print shorts with a cozy, oversized knit sweater in a neutral color like cream or gray. This creates a compelling contrast between the summer-ready shorts and the autumnal sweater. Finish the look with ankle boots and a chic, structured bag. The combination of textures and seasonal pieces makes this a high-fashion, high-impact look.
Beyond the Obvious: Cropped Animal Print Outerwear and Accessories
The cropped animal print trend extends far beyond tops and bottoms. Outerwear and accessories offer a lower-commitment way to test the waters or to add a final, powerful flourish to an outfit.
The Cropped Jacket: The Final Roar
A cropped animal print jacket is a game-changer. It’s a powerful layering piece that can transform a simple outfit into a fashion-forward statement. The cropped cut keeps the look from feeling heavy or overwhelming.
- Concrete Example: The Chic Commute. Throw a cropped faux fur leopard print jacket over a simple black midi dress. The juxtaposition of the fierce print and the classic dress creates a sophisticated, bold look. Pair with sleek knee-high boots and a structured handbag. The jacket adds a dose of glam and warmth, perfect for a night out or a stylish commute.
-
Concrete Example: The Elevated Basic. Layer a cropped animal print bomber jacket over a white tee and black leggings. This is a simple, athleisure-inspired look, but the jacket instantly elevates it from basic to stylish. Complete the outfit with clean white sneakers and a baseball cap. The cropped length of the jacket keeps the proportions sleek and modern.
The Accessory Angle: The Subtle Bite
Accessories are the easiest way to incorporate cropped animal print without committing to a full garment. A cropped detail here refers to an accessory that is small or only features a partial flash of the print. Think of a cropped scarf, a hair tie, or a small clutch.
- Concrete Example: The Neck Scarf. Tie a small, cropped animal print silk scarf around your neck. This is an incredible way to add a pop of color, pattern, and texture to an otherwise plain outfit. Wear it with a crisp white button-up shirt and tailored pants. The scarf adds an element of Parisian chic and shows an attention to detail.
-
Concrete Example: The Bag and Belt. Wear a plain black jumpsuit and accessorize with a small, cropped animal print belt and a matching clutch. The accessories provide just enough print to make a statement without overwhelming the clean lines of the jumpsuit. This is an elegant, sophisticated way to embrace the trend.
Styling Pitfalls to Avoid and Pro-Tips for Success
Navigating the world of cropped animal print requires a few key considerations to ensure your looks are more chic and less chaotic.
Pitfall #1: Overdoing the Print
The biggest mistake is pairing an animal print piece with another animal print piece of the same pattern. A full-on cheetah-on-cheetah look can feel dated or costume-like. While mixing different animal prints is a bold move that can work, it requires a very skilled eye. The safest and most modern approach is to let one animal print piece be the star of your outfit.
- Pro-Tip: If you must mix, choose different scales and colors. For instance, pair a micro-leopard print cropped top with a large-scale zebra print skirt, but make sure the colors are in the same family (e.g., black and white) to provide a cohesive feel.
Pitfall #2: Ignoring Proportions
A cropped top with low-rise pants can expose too much midriff and create an unbalanced silhouette. Similarly, pairing an oversized cropped jacket with an already baggy bottom can make the entire look feel shapeless.
- Pro-Tip: Always consider the proportions. Cropped tops and jackets work best with high-waisted bottoms to create a defined waistline. If you’re wearing a cropped bottom (like a mini skirt), balance it with a top that provides a bit more coverage to keep the look sophisticated.
Pitfall #3: Forgetting About Texture
Texture is just as important as pattern and color. A flat, cheap-looking animal print fabric can undermine the entire outfit.
- Pro-Tip: Invest in quality pieces. A faux fur leopard cropped jacket has a different impact than a cotton one. A silky snakeskin camisole feels more luxurious than a polyester one. Pay attention to the fabric to ensure the piece looks and feels high-end.
